Taxonomic note
Xanthomixis cinereiceps (del Hoyo and Collar 2016) was previously listed as Bernieria cinereiceps.

Population justification: The population size of this species has not been quantified, but it is described as fairly common in parts of its range.
Trend justification: The species's population is predicted to undergo a moderately rapid decline as rainforest in eastern Madagascar suffers increasing clearance and degradation for shifting agriculture.
